Searching for top-notch equipment rentals in Jeddah? Look no further than Jeddah Rentals. We offer a comprehensive variety of high-quality equipment to meet all your needs. Whether you're involved with a construction https://xanderpatg357182.digitollblog.com/32669111/equip-yourself-in-jeddah